Yeah, it's an issue because there is also the per channel application layer flow control. So when you are using SFTP you have the TCP flow control, the SSH layer flow control, and then the SFTP flow control. The maximum receive buffer ends up being the minimum of all three. HPN-SSH (I'm the dev) normalizes the SSH layer flow control to the TCP receive buffer but we haven't done enough work on SFTP except to bump up the buffer size/outstanding requests. I need to determine if this is effective enough or if I need some dynamism in there as well.
